American Solutions For Business Announces New Marketing Specialist, Steffany Rivera

American Solutions for Business is excited to welcome Steffany Rivera as the organization’s new Marketing Specialist & Graphic Designer. Located near Houston, Texas, Steffany will be a remote team member and is tasked with creating marketing content, tools and resources for ASB sales associates to successfully market to their end user buyers.

Steffany began her work in the industry as Marketing Manager of KTI Promo, a promotional vendor that works closely with American. The shift from supplier to distributor is Steffany is excited to make.

Steffany explains, “I am excited to join American Solutions for Business because the way I live aligns 100% with the way ASB operates: family, relationships, and community. Working for the distributor side will be an adjustment, but I plan to advocate for the suppliers and serve as a liaison to American sales associates.”

“We’re so happy to welcome Steffany to our team and ASB family,” expressed Director of Marketing, Events & PR, Taylor Borst. “I’m confident she has the talent and passion to be successful here and will create valuable content and resources to help our salespeople succeed.”

Rob Watson Hired as Vice President of Zing Manufacturing

Zing Manufacturing, a leading supplier of promotional products based in Tempe, Arizona, has announced that it has hired Rob Watson as its new Vice President. Zing, which is the exclusive promotional products industry supplier of S’well branded products, brings in Watson as the key component to drive an ambitious growth strategy set on developing cutting-edge technology solutions and expanding into new markets, product lines, and service offerings.

Watson brings a rich background of industry experience on both the distributor and supplier sides of the business. Most recently, Watson served as Managing Director of recent Top 40 Distributor The Image Group. Prior to that, Watson was a transformative leader at Top 40 Supplier Vantage Apparel. Among other high-impact industry roles, Watson spent over 5 years at the Advertising Specialty Institute where he focused on marketing and digital transformation.

4imprint Earns Spot On PEOPLE Companies That Care 2022 List

Oshkosh-based promotional products retailer 4imprint, Inc., has been named to the PEOPLE Companies that Care 2022 list. The Companies that Care list recognizes 100 companies nationwide for developing cultures of caring for employees, communities and the environment.

Organizations on the Companies that Care list are selected by Great Place to Work®. Nominations are based on results from more than one million employee surveys that ask questions about workplace respect, innovation, communication, engagement and more.

“To earn a second nomination to PEOPLE Companies that Care is an honor we would not be able to enjoy without each person on our staff,” said Kevin Lyons-Tarr, CEO, 4imprint. “Our team continues to create a culture of respect and fairness, and that makes a real difference.”

Companies that care about their employees are named to the list based on the Great Place to Work assessment on how fairly employees are treated and how well they create a great employee experience that cuts across race, gender, age, disability status, or any aspect of who employees are or what their role is. Only companies earning Great Place to Work certification are eligible for consideration.

The Legacy Group Presents Legacy Legends Awards at LESE

The Legacy Group recently held its Legacy Exclusive Sales Event (LESE) in Saratoga Springs, New York where several Legacy preferred Suppliers were recognized with Legacy Legends Awards.

The awards were presented during the closing dinner of the LESE in front of more than 140 of Legacy Group sales executives and their preferred Suppliers. The recipients were recognized as stellar partners of The Legacy Group based on their sales growth, professionalism, innovation, and responsiveness.

This year’s awards were personalized art prints of the historic Saratoga Race Track.

The 2022 Legacy Legends Award recipients are:

Legacy Apparel Supplier of the Year: SanMar
Legacy Hard Goods Supplier of the Year: Hit Promotional Products
Legacy Supplier Representative of the Year: (tie)
Kim Brochschmidt, Stormtech
Kyle Annable, Stormtech
